Meaning

noun a mental representation of some haunting experience

noun a writer who gives the credit of authorship to someone else

noun the visible disembodied soul of a dead person

originThe noun is derived from Middle English gost, from Old English gāst, gǣst (“breath, spirit, soul, ghost”) (compare modern English Holy Ghost), from Proto-West Germanic *gaist, from Proto-Germanic *gaistaz, from Proto-Indo-European *ǵʰéysdos, from *ǵʰéysd- (“anger, agitation”).
